The First World War, which began in August 1914, was directly triggered by the assassination of the Austrian archduke, Franz Ferdinand and his wife, on 28 June 1914 by Bosnian revolutionary, Gavrilo Princip. This event was, however, simply the trigger that set off declarations of war. WebbWorld War I ( WWI or WW1 ), also called the First World War, began on July 28, 1914 and lasted until November 11, 1918. It was a global war and lasted exactly 4 years, 3 months and 2 weeks. Most of the fighting was in continental Europe. Soldiers from many countries took part, and it changed the colonial empires of the European powers. WebbWorld War I. World War I was a global conflict that took place between 1914 and 1918. Also known as the Great War or First World War, it was fought mainly in Europe, but it also spread to the Middle East, Africa, and Asia. Most of the war was fought using artillery (large weapons such as cannons), machine guns, and rifles. WebbThis great war, known as the “war to end all wars,” was fought from 28 July 1914 to 11 November 1918, so about 4 years and 3 1/2 months. The war was fought between the Allies on one side, consisting of Great Britain, France, and Russia, and the Central Powers on the other side, consisting of Germany and the Austro-Hungarian Empire.

Webb9 nov. 2024 · Britain was not required by any treaty to support France or Russia in the event with war Germany. Many British politicians were against intervention. 9. Britain declared war on Germany on 4 August after Germany had invaded Belgium. Britain was obliged by the Treaty of London (1839) to protect Belgium’s sovereignty. 10.
